Output c879a80231a9d35ec06e4f1bb4b68ca960121b64b2e307d085e50fd64b3e32ce:0

value
122655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19ec1b6fc1a5863dc83d15cccea0554382f2824d OP_EQUAL
address
3445fMTeHnYAWdRhTLZFixQP7s3o5MN4cE
transaction
c879a80231a9d35ec06e4f1bb4b68ca960121b64b2e307d085e50fd64b3e32ce
confirmations
169390
spent
true